1. Crispy Paneer Tikka

Crispy Paneer Tikka in air fryer
Credits: Canva

This one always goes first.

Cube paneer, coat it with curd, ginger-garlic paste, Kashmiri chilli, and a little oil. Into the air fryer it goes.

In 12 to 15 minutes, you get charred edges and soft centres.

2. Air Fried Chicken Wings or Soya Chaap

Marinate. Load. Flip once.

That is it.

Chicken wings crisp beautifully because hot air circulates evenly. For vegetarians, soya chaap behaves surprisingly well in the same setup.

3. Mini Vegetable Cutlets

Shallow fried cutlets take time and oil.

Air fried cutlets need neither.

Shape them smaller than usual, brush lightly with oil, and cook until golden.

Serve with mint chutney or ketchup. They disappear fast.

4. Garlic Bread with a Twist

Make Garlic Bread with a Twist
Credits: Canva

Yes, bread works in an air fryer.

Spread garlic butter on slices. Add cheese if you want. Cook for 4 to 6 minutes.

Crisp edges. Soft centre.

5. Stuffed Mushrooms

Mushrooms were made for air frying.

Stuff them with cheese, breadcrumbs, herbs, or even leftover paneer bhurji. They cook fast and hold flavour.

Perfect for guests who want something lighter.

6. French Fries or Sweet Potato Fries

This one is obvious. But still essential.

Regular potatoes or sweet potatoes. A little oil. A lot of heat.

In under 20 minutes, you get fries that feel indulgent but not greasy.

7. Corn Cheese Balls

Make Corn Cheese Balls in air fryer
Credits: Canva

Corn, cheese, seasoning, breadcrumbs.

Air fry until crisp outside and molten inside.

They work because the basket allows heat to reach every surface evenly.

8. Christmas Style Veg Puffs

Store-bought puff pastry saves time.

Fill with spiced vegetables or mushrooms. Shape small. Air fry until golden.

No oven. No waiting.

9. Chocolate Lava Cups

Yes, dessert too.

Small ramekins or heat-safe cups. Batter inside. Air fry for about 8 minutes.

Soft centre. Crisp top.

10. Cinnamon Sugar Apple Bites

Chopped apples, cinnamon, and a little sugar.

Air fry until soft with caramelised edges.

Serve warm. Add ice cream if you are feeling generous.
